Julian Emanuel, Chief Equity & Quantitative Strategist at Evercore ISI, shares his market outlook for the year ahead. Sonal Desai, Fixed Income CIO at Franklin Templeton, discusses why she’s remaining constructive on US growth. Andrew Hollenhorst, Chief US Economist at Citi Research, examines the state of the labor market and what it could mean for Fed policy in 2026. Troy Gayeski, Chief Market Strategist at Future Standard, explains why middle-market private equity is the best growth opportunity outside mega-cap tech.
